About Data Center DPR

The Data Center DPR, operated by Cyber Network Indonesia (CNI), is a secure, enterprise-grade facility designed to support government, financial, and mission-critical digital infrastructure in Indonesia. Strategically located in the capital region, this data center plays a key role in hosting and protecting high-value public-sector systems while enabling private organizations to deploy reliable, compliant IT environments. Built with strong redundancy, security controls, and carrier-neutral interconnection, the Data Center DPR provides the uptime, sovereignty, and operational resilience required for sensitive national workloads.

⚙️ Facility Highlights

  1. Tier III–aligned design, offering high availability for production systems and essential government services.
  2. Redundant power infrastructure, including dual power feeds, UPS systems, and diesel generators to ensure uninterrupted service.
  3. Precision cooling systems (N+1 or better), supporting stable and efficient environmental control even under heavy loads.
  4. Carrier-neutral architecture, enabling flexible connectivity to multiple national and regional telco operators.
  5. High-density deployment capability, supporting modern compute clusters, virtualization environments, AI/ML workloads, and private cloud platforms.
  6. Scalable colocation options, including full racks, private cages, and secure suites tailored for public-sector and enterprise requirements.
  7. Managed services & operational support, offering remote-hands, monitoring, and integration with CNI’s broader infrastructure solutions.

🔐 Security & Compliance

  1. 24/7 on-site security personnel, CCTV monitoring, and controlled perimeter access zones.
  2. Multi-factor authentication, such as biometric access, proximity cards, and visitor audit trails for strict access governance.
  3. Advanced fire detection & suppression, typically including VESDA early smoke detection and inert-gas fire suppression systems.
  4. Infrastructure aligned with Indonesian public-sector compliance requirements and international best practices including:
  5. ISO 27001 (Information Security)
  6. ISO 20000 (IT Service Management)
  7. ISO 9001 (Quality Management)
  8. Segregated customer areas, ideal for regulated industries requiring secure and isolated hosting environments.

🌐 Connectivity & Carrier Access

  1. Carrier-neutral facility, giving customers full flexibility in choosing connectivity providers.
  2. Direct integration with Indonesian backbone networks, delivering low-latency access throughout Java and across the national telecom grid.
  3. Cross-connect services supporting fiber, copper, and virtual routing to cloud providers, ISPs, and government systems.
  4. Well-positioned for organizations that require multi-site redundancy, hybrid architectures, or distributed workloads across Indonesia.
